STM32F091CC Overview

The STM32F091CC microcontrollers incorporate the high-performance ARM® Cortex®-M0 32-bit RISC core operating at up to 48 MHz frequency, high-speed embedded memories (up to 256 Kbytes of Flash memory and 32 Kbytes of SRAM), and an extensive range of enhanced peripherals and I/Os. The device offers standard communication interfaces (two I2Cs, two SPIs/one I2S, one HDMI CEC and up to eight USARTs), one CAN, one 12-bit ADC, one 12-bit DAC with two channels, seven 16-bit timers, one 32-bit timer and an advanced-control PWM timer.

TheSTM32F091CC microcontrollers operate in the -40 to +85 °C and -40 to +105 °C temperature ranges, from a 2.0 to 3.6 V power supply. A comprehensive set of power-saving modes allows the design of low-power applications. The STM32F091CC microcontrollers include devices in seven different packages ranging from 48 pins to 100 pins with a die form also available upon request. Depending on the device chosen, different sets of peripherals are included. These features make the STM32F091CC microcontrollers suitable for a wide range of applications.

STM32F091CC Features

● Core: ARM® 32-bit Cortex®-M0 CPU, frequency up to 48 MHz

● Memories

   ◆ 128 to 256 Kbytes of Flash memory

   ◆ 32 Kbytes of SRAM with HW parity

● CRC calculation unit

● Reset and power management

   ◆ Digital & I/Os supply: VDD = 2.0 V to 3.6 V

   ◆ Analog supply: VDDA = VDD to 3.6 V    

   ◆ Power-on/Power down reset (POR/PDR)

   ◆ Programmable voltage detector (PVD)

   ◆ Low power modes: Sleep, Stop, Standby

   ◆ VBAT supply for RTC and backup registers

● Clock management

   ◆ 4 to 32 MHz crystal oscillator

   ◆ 32 kHz oscillator for RTC with calibration

   ◆ Internal 8 MHz RC with x6 PLL option

   ◆ Internal 40 kHz RC oscillator

   ◆ Internal 48 MHz oscillator with automatic trimming based on ext. synchronization

● Up to 88 fast I/Os

   ◆ All mappable on external interrupt vectors

   ◆ Up to 69 I/Os with 5V-tolerant capability and 19 with independent supply VDDIO2

● 12-channel DMA controller

● One 12-bit, 1.0 µs ADC (up to 16 chan nels)

   ◆ Conversion range: 0 to 3.6 V

   ◆ Separate analog supply: 2.4 V to 3.6 V

● One 12-bit D/A converter (with 2 channels)

● Two fast low-power analog comparators with programmable input and output

● Up to 24 capacitive sensing channels for touchkey, linear and rotary touch sensors

● Calendar RTC with alarm and periodic wakeup from Stop/Standby

● 12 timers

   ◆ One 16-bit advanced-control timer for 6 channel PWM output

   ◆ One 32-bit and seven 16-bit timers, with up to 4 IC/OC, OCN, usable for IR control decoding or DAC control

   ◆ Independent and system watchdog timers

   ◆ SysTick timer

● Communication interfaces

   ◆ Two I2C interfaces supporting Fast Mode Plus (1 Mbit/s) with 20 mA current sink, one supporting SMBus/PMBus and        wakeup

   ◆ Up to eight USARTs supporting master synchronous SPI and modem control, three with ISO7816 interface, LIN, IrDA,        auto baud rate detection and wakeup feature

   ◆ Two SPIs (18 Mbit/s) with 4 to 16 programmable bit frames, and with I2S interface multiplexed

   ◆ CAN interface

● HDMI CEC wakeup on header reception

● Serial wire debug (SWD)

● 96-bit unique ID

● All packages ECOPACK®2

STM32F091CC Applications

● Application control and user interfaces

● Hand-held equipment

● A/V receivers and digital TV

● PC peripherals

● Gaming and GPS platforms

● Industrial applications

● PLCs, inverters, printers, scanners, alarm systems

● Video intercoms and HVACs

Frequently Asked Questions

What is the essential property of the STM32F091CC?
The STM32F091CC microcontrollers incorporate the high-performance ARM® Cortex®-M0 32-bit RISC core operating at up to 48 MHz frequency, high-speed embedded memories (up to 256 Kbytes of Flash memory and 32 Kbytes of SRAM), and an extensive range of enhanced peripherals and I/Os.
What low-power modes does the STM32F091CC microcontroller support in order to achieve the best compromise between low power consumption, short startup time, and available wake-up sources?
The STM32F091CC microcontrollers support three low-power modes to achieve the best compromise between low power consumption, short startup time and available wakeup sources: Sleep mode, Stop mode and Standby mode.
Does the STM32F091CC device offer a solution for adding capacitive sensing capabilities to applications?
The STM32F091CC devices provide a simple solution for adding capacitive sensing functionality to any application. These devices offer up to 24 capacitive sensing channels distributed over 8 analog I/O groups.
How many synchronizable 4-channel general-purpose timers are available in the STM32F091CC device?
STM32F091CC devices feature two synchronizable 4-channel general-purpose timers.
